You won't get it done for $1250, but with a nice shell and a blown motor I'd probably be looking at something more like MugenS2's AP1 S2000 engine swap. A higher mileage AP1 engine/tranny combo with factory ecu probably wouldn't be much more than a good VVT engine, Megasquirt, and the required tuning time/$ to make it run right, plus you get ~200 whp, a 9000 RPM redline, a pretty bulletproof motor, and no tuning required.
Just make sure to use OEM Honda oil filters, and make sure they're tight. Don't ask me how I found this out.

Best advice: Figure out what your "end" budget for the car will be, and work backwards from there. A Miata is infinitely "buildable" from $1000 to over $25K, so it's best to know up front what you want this car to be and how much $$$ you want to throw at it.
If it were me, I'd keep your motor expenses to a minimum and focus on safety (roll bar!), decent suspension, and a good set of 15" wheels and tires. That alone will get you 90% there. The rest is incremental...
